Laser hair removal can be an effective method to remove unwanted hair consistently. However, individuals with dark skin often face unique challenges when considering this treatment. It's essential to understand the specific considerations implied with laser hair removal for dark skin tones to maximize optimal results and minimize the risk of complications.
A key factor to take into account is that darker skin contains more melanin, the pigment responsible for skin color. During laser hair removal, the laser targets melanin in the hair follicle to remove it. In individuals with dark skin, there's a higher risk of darkening due to the increased melanin content.
To minimize this risk, it is essential to choose a qualified and experienced dermatologist who specializes in treating multiple skin types. They will be able to recommend the appropriate laser system and settings for your specific skin tone. Furthermore, following pre- and post-treatment instructions carefully is essential for enhancing results and minimizing potential side effects.
It's also important to schedule a consultation with your dermatologist to evaluate your medical history, skin type, and treatment goals. They can provide personalized guidance on how to safely and effectively attain your desired hair removal results while maintaining the health and integrity of your skin.
Safe and Successful Laser Hair Removal for Deeper Complexions
Laser hair removal can be a remarkable solution for individuals with darker complexions who desire hair-free skin. Traditionally, laser treatments had been limited by their effectiveness on deeper skin tones due to the chance of hyperpigmentation.
However, modern advancements in laser technology have drastically improved the safety and effectiveness of treatment for various skin types, like those with deeper complexions.
These new lasers employ longer wavelengths that identify melanin more effectively without causing undue harm to the surrounding skin.
It's essential to consult with a qualified dermatologist or laser hair removal specialist who is knowledgeable in treating diverse skin types, particularly deeper complexions. They can determine your individual skin tone and recommend the most appropriate laser treatment plan for you.

Expert Tips for Successful Laser Hair Removal on Dark Skin
Achieving flawless results from laser hair removal can be particularly rewarding on darker skin tones. While the benefits are undeniable, understanding your individual needs is crucial for a successful and safe experience.
Firstly, selecting the ideal laser technology is paramount. Opt for lasers with customizable settings that can effectively target melanin while minimizing sensitivity. A consultation with a qualified dermatologist or technician specializing in dark skin tones is highly advised.
They will help determine the suitable wavelength, pulse duration, and energy levels for your tone.
Before treatment, it's essential to reduce sun exposure and tanning booths as this can increase likelihood of complications.
Getting ready for your session involves using a gentle hydrating routine to remove dead skin cells and ensure optimal laser absorption.
On the day of treatment, apply lotion with at least SPF30 to protect your surface. Be prepared for some tingling sensations during the procedure, which are usually manageable with built-in cooling systems.
Post-treatment care is just as essential as the treatment itself. Use a cool compress to soothe any inflammation and continue using sunscreen daily.
Avoid intense activities and rubbing against your treated area for a few days.
Patience is key, as multiple sessions are typically required for optimal results.
Follow your practitioner's instructions closely and don't hesitate to communicate any concerns or questions you may have throughout the process. With proper care and attention, laser hair removal can be a effective solution for achieving long-lasting, smooth skin on dark tones.
